About The Last Dinner Party
Emerging from the vibrant London music scene, The Last Dinner Party have swiftly carved out a formidable reputation for their audacious sound and captivating stage presence. Formed in 2021, the quintet—comprising Abigail Morris (vocals), Lizzie Mayland (guitar), Georgia Davies (bass), Aurora Vance (keyboards), and Hannah Jones (drums)—initially gained traction through word-of-mouth and a series of electrifying live performances. Their sonic palette is a rich tapestry woven from influences as diverse as art rock, baroque pop, and post-punk, all delivered with a dramatic flair that sets them apart.
Their debut single, “Nothing Matters,” released in April 2023, was an immediate sensation, a dark, anthemic declaration that garnered widespread critical acclaim and solidified their distinctive aesthetic. This was followed by “Sinner,” another track that showcased their ability to craft compelling narratives through intricate melodies and powerful vocals. The band’s artistic vision extends beyond their music; their striking visual identity, often featuring elaborate costumes and a sense of theatrical storytelling, has been instrumental in forging a unique connection with their growing fanbase.
The Last Dinner Party’s debut album, Prelude to Ecstasy, released in February 2024, was met with near-universal praise, topping the UK Albums Chart and earning them a BRIT Award for Rising Star. The album is a masterclass in ambitious songwriting, featuring tracks like the defiant “Caesar on a TV,” the melancholic “My Lady of Mercy,” and the soaring “Beautiful Things.” Their music is characterized by its intelligent lyricism, intricate arrangements, and Abigail Morris’s commanding vocal performance, which can shift from a whisper to a roar with breathtaking agility. The band has a remarkable ability to evoke a sense of both vulnerability and unshakeable strength, making their live shows an intensely engaging experience. Their rapid ascent is a testament to their undeniable talent and their commitment to pushing the boundaries of what modern rock music can be.
